Heavy Study Investment in Indonesian College Students: Do Studyholism and Study Engagement Predict Academic Resilience?

Studyholism (SH) is a new potential clinical condition introduced in 2017 by Loscalzo and Giannini to refer to problematic overstudying, specifying that it might be associated with either high or low Study Engagement (SE).
